| == Tip/Tilt Suspensions == For the PRC/SRC folding we will use Tip/Tilt stages modified to be used passively. No active damping, no coil drive. Just magnets and natural eddy current damping. |

►Other suspensions
We will realign the MC suspensions so that we are centered on the mirrors this time.
The PRM, SRM, and BS will remain SOS. No new towers.The ETMs will be replaced to the SOSs later. They exist on the flow bench at the Yend.
